It's cloud storage, you get 2gb space free with the option to increase that space. I've been using it years but never for anything important. Now i'm thinking about using it for storing a backup of all my important data/photos as I have 50gb free again through Samsung until sometime in 2015. I'm just trying to find out how secure/safe/reliable it is, allegedly everything is encrypted and stored in multiple data centres which is tempting me to trust it and start using for important stuff.
Another one i'm looking at is Mega.co.nz which are fairly new on the scene and offer 50gb free currently for new signups. Again encrypted from the moment the data leaves your pc to being stored on their servers but the difference being you hold the encryption keys to your data. I've got an account and played with it and waiting to see how it develops in the next few months with client software and apps etc.
